I had to replace my steering pump a couple of years ago. I heard frequent comments of poor reliability of units from various local and reman reman sources. I ended up paying more for a genuine Hoburn unit from Atlantic British. It is well worth my peace of mind. Hoburn is an Eaton company. I trust this brand having worked for over 30 years for a major truck manufacturer. Fingers crossed, my pump has been working great the past couple of years.

I picked one up in July from TRQ off of Amazon for 99.00. It shipped Prime and I figured if it was loud I would return it. Contacted TRQ and they confirmed Lifetime Warranty even though it was purchased through Amazon. Installed and its quiet and smoooth. Prior to this I picked up a YHTAUTO Chinese pump off Amazon. Lasted two years. It was quiet but eventually started to bind on turns so I replaced it.
